FAQs
- Which grade should my child be in? See our Junior Hockey Grades information here. Canterbury Hockey has a useful overview here.
- What day is Funsticks? Funsticks this year will be held on a Monday night at 4 - 5 pm on the small turf at Foster Park.
- Where and when are Junior Hockey Games played? Games on a Friday evening are played between 4:00pm - 6:00pm at Nunweek Park and Nga Puna Wai. Saturday games can range from 8:00am - 12:00pm. These are played at a range of venues which may include Nunweek Park, Nga Puna Wai, Rangi Ruru, St Margarets, Rangiora, Wycola Park, Cathedral Grammer or other satellite venues depending on the grade.
- Which grades offer a Friday night option? Mini Sticks (Years 3-4) and Kiwi Sticks (Years 5-6) a Friday night option. Friday night teams will be dependent on numbers.

GEAR:
- What gear do I need? Hockey stick, mouthguard, shin pads, clean-soled soft shoes. Year 3-8 players require club socks and shorts. The club supplies playing tops. (No mouthguard and shin pads – no game or practice)
